Altra Timp 6: comfort and total grip for your trail adventures
The Altra Timp 6 is designed for runners and hikers looking for maximum comfort, traction, and durability on technical terrain. This sixth version features a completely redesigned Vibram® Megagrip outsole to improve grip, along with an Altra EGO™ MAX midsole that delivers a soft, stable ride with excellent cushioning. Its soft, durable mesh upper improves fit and protection without limiting mountain flexibility.
- Surface: Trail
- Shoe type: Neutral
- Use: Training
- Weight: 324.6 g
- Drop: 0 mm
- Midsole height: 30 mm
- Cushioning: Altra EGO™ MAX
Technical features
Soft cushioning to rack up the miles
The midsole with Altra EGO™ MAX technology delivers a comfortable, responsive ride with a luxurious underfoot feel. Thanks to its 30 mm stack height and Balanced Cushioning™ geometry with zero drop, it promotes a natural, stable stride on both climbs and technical descents.
Updated upper for greater comfort and durability
The upper features a soft, rolled mesh that improves the fit from the very first step. The updated construction optimizes step-in and increases durability to handle demanding terrain. In addition, strategically placed reinforcements add extra protection without compromising the flexibility needed in the mountains.
Vibram® traction to conquer any terrain
The newly redesigned Vibram® Megagrip outsole delivers reliable, secure grip across multiple surfaces. Its compound is built to maintain excellent traction in both dry and wet conditions, inspiring confidence in technical sections and constantly changing terrain.
Natural space to run freely
Altra’s classic FootShape™ Standard fit provides a roomy toe box, allowing more natural foot movement during runs or long hikes. The secure midfoot fit enhances stability without sacrificing comfort.
Recycled materials with a more responsible approach
The upper incorporates 85% recycled RPET, offering a more sustainable approach without giving up the durability and performance needed for trail running.
